Quick answer
1 joule/milligram = 1.00000000000E21 femtogray.
Formula
femtogray = joule/milligram × 1e+21

About these units
joule/milligram is a unit used in radiation absorbed dose conversions. Absorbed dose measures energy deposited by ionizing radiation per unit mass. Its recorded symbol is J/mg. femtogray is a unit used in radiation absorbed dose conversions. Absorbed dose measures energy deposited by ionizing radiation per unit mass. Its recorded symbol is fGy.
